Court Rejects Claims that Facebook is Liable for Terrorism

A federal court in New York has ruled that Facebook isn’t liable for actions of a terrorism organization that used the company’s platform for recruiting, planning violence, and conducting other activities. So reports Reuters.

Relatives of Americans killed in a Hamas attack sought $3 billion, but the court ruled the plaintiffs couldn’t show that they themselves had suffered any actual harm.
